(a) The department shall provide oversight of the environmental use control for property to ensure that the property is being used only for the purposes permitted by the terms of the environmental use control agreement and is not being used in a manner that is prohibited or restricted by the terms of the agreement. (b) The department shall develop and maintain an environmental use control tracking system on all approved environmental use controls. The tracking system data shall be made available to the public in a manner which allows review by either city or county and shall include the following: (1) Name of the property; (2) address of the property, including the city and county; (3) legal description of the property; (4) cause and type of the environmental contamination; (5) description of the environmental use control; and (6) duration of the environmental use control.
